The Benefits and drawbacks of Drive-Up Storage Systems

Drive-up storage space systems are a popular option for individuals seeking benefit and access. As the name recommends, these units permit you to drive right up to the entryway of your storage area, making it very easy to load and unload personal belongings straight from your vehicle. For numerous, the key benefit of a drive-up storage space device is the ease factor. Nevertheless, there are various other factors to consider-- such as security and climate control-- that may influence whether this sort of storage space is the appropriate choice for you. In this article, we'll check out the advantages and disadvantages of drive-up storage space devices, aiding you make an educated choice based upon your demands.

What Are Drive-Up Storage Space Devices?

Drive-up storage space devices are typically located on the ground level and offer straight accessibility from your car or truck. Unlike indoor storage devices, which might need you to browse corridors or make use of elevators to reach your space, drive-up units allow you to draw your vehicle right up to the door, making it very easy to relocate things in and out. These devices are usually utilized for bigger or much heavier items such as furniture, appliances, or business supply, yet they can additionally come in handy for daily house storage space requirements.

The Advantages of Drive-Up Storage Units

Ease: The key charm of drive-up storage units is the ease of access. Being able to park your car or vehicle right outside your system implies you can quickly fill or dump hefty items without having to carry them via a building. This is specifically helpful for people moving huge pieces of furniture, building and construction products, or commercial tools. It can likewise save time throughout regular trips to the storage space system.

Easy Access for Huge Products: If you're keeping bulky things like couches, mattresses, fridges, or building tools, drive-up devices supply the easiest means to relocate these in and out. You won't need to fret about navigating dilemmas, staircases, or lifts, which can make the process a lot faster and much less demanding.

Flexible Accessibility Hours: Numerous storage space facilities supplying drive-up systems give 24/7 gain access to, which is great for people with unpredictable timetables. This flexibility can be specifically useful for company owner that may need to fetch stock or products outside of routine functioning hours.

Ideal for Short-Term Storage: If you remain in the process of moving, restoring, or decluttering, drive-up storage systems are a sensible solution for short-term requirements. You can conveniently drop off or get things as needed without having to browse via a building. It's likewise an excellent alternative for professionals who require a secure place to store devices and products in between jobs.

Cost-efficient for Larger Units: Drive-up systems are typically extra cost effective than climate-controlled interior units, making them an economical selection if you require a great deal of room. If you're aiming to store large quantities of items or cars such as motorcycles, small boats, and even classic automobiles, drive-up systems offer an economical way to secure your valuables.

The Downsides of Drive-Up Storage Space Systems

While drive-up storage space units offer many benefits, they might not be the most effective suitable for everybody. Right here are some prospective drawbacks to think about:

Lack of Climate Control: One of the largest downsides of drive-up devices is that they typically do not provide climate control. This means that your things will certainly be revealed to changing temperatures, humidity, and possibly dirt or dirt. If you're keeping sensitive items like electronic devices, music instruments, artwork, or important records, the lack of climate control can bring about harm over time. In extreme weather, products may be at risk of warping, fracturing, or mold and mildew growth.

Security Problems: While lots of storage facilities offer security features such as gated accessibility, surveillance electronic cameras, and on-site workers, drive-up devices can be extra prone to break-ins than interior systems. Because these devices are located outside and are quickly accessible, they might be targeted by burglars. It is necessary to select a center with strong protection procedures and consider added precautions, such as utilizing top quality locks or going with systems with individual alarms.

Potential for Dirt and Dirt: Because drive-up units are located outdoors, they are a lot more at risk to dirt, dust, and particles. This can be especially troublesome if you're saving products that require to stay clean or are delicate to dust accumulation. Gradually, exposure to outside components can result in damage on your possessions, so it is necessary to take steps to safeguard them, such as utilizing dirt covers or plastic containers.

Limited Accessibility: Drive-up storage space units are often in high need, specifically in urban areas where space is limited. This can make it tougher to find available systems, specifically throughout top moving periods. In addition, drive-up units often tend to be larger, so if you only need a percentage of room, you might end up paying for more square video footage than you in fact require.

Much Less Suitable for Long-Term Storage: If you're searching for a long-lasting storage space remedy, drive-up devices may not be the best choice. Without climate control, your products could storage units deteriorate in time due to exposure to temperature fluctuations, wetness, or insects. For products that require to be kept for prolonged periods, an indoor climate-controlled unit may provide better protection.

When to Choose a Drive-Up Storage Unit

Drive-up storage units are a fantastic option if you're looking for short-term storage space or require to regularly access huge, hefty products. They're suitable for individuals in the center of a relocation, organizations saving supply or tools, or specialists that need a place to keep devices and products. Nevertheless, if you're keeping beneficial or delicate products, or if you're intending on keeping possessions for a long period, it might deserve thinking about an indoor, climate-controlled unit rather.
